“…Our results showed that HWJSC cultured in FIBRIAGAR-3D significantly overexpressed CD105 at all concentrations, and NANOG and OCT4 at the highest concentration, as compared to cells cultured using 2D methods, and kept the expression of CD73, CD90 and SOX2. These results are in agreement with previous reports demonstrating that 3D culturing is able to enhance pluripotency and differentiation capability of HWJSC and other types of MSC as compared to 2D methods ( Hess et al, 2017 ; Mousavifard et al, 2020 ; Thakur et al, 2022 ). The fact that FIBRIAGAR-3D succeeded in improving these markers on cultured HWJSC could contribute to obtaining cell populations with increased differentiation potential and, therefore, with expanded clinical applications.…”

“…Although these systems allow cell expansion, development of more efficient culture protocols providing higher cell expansion efficiency is needed. In fact, it has been demonstrated that MSC tend to diminish their proliferation potential and their differentiation capability when cultured on 2D systems ( Yan et al, 2014 ; McKee and Chaudhry, 2017 ), with a significant reduction in the expression of some of the typical markers of pluripotency expressed by MSC ( Hess et al, 2017 ; Mousavifard et al, 2020 ; Thakur et al, 2022 ).…”
